[Synopsis]
1975. 9-year-old Jinhee is entrusted by her father to an orphanage run by Catholic nuns. She can't believe that her father has abandoned her and attempts to run away. In vain, she finally accepts her fate, forced to hope and wait for her possible adoption. Jinhee gets used to life in the orphanage with Sookhee, a girl three years her senior and Yeshin, 17, the oldest of the girls.
Jinhee's time at the orphanage will be one of multiple and permanent separations, of barely forged bonds destined to be shattered.
And, at the journey’s end, there will be the promise, perhaps of a new life, of a brand new life.
